Abstract
Polymerization of p- and m-menthoxycarbonylphenyl isocyanides having various optical purities has been performed by use of a Pd-Pt μ-ethynediyl dinuclear complex as an initiator and the induction of the screw-sense of the resulting helical polymers has been examined. The absolute value of optical rotations and the Cotton effect at about 365 nm in CD spectrum nonproportionally increase with increase in the optical purity of menthoxycarbonylphenyl isocyanides. In the polymers of p-menthyloxycarbonylphenyl isocyanide a positive nonlinear effect is observed while m-substituted analogs show a negative one.
